OBD-II Key Programmer Units

A car key programmer is a device which allows a person to change or add the code on a transponder inside an automobile's keyfob. This can be done to allow another key to operate the vehicle, or to allow for another person to use the vehicle. These devices are expensive, and they may require some training and knowledge to operate. They are often employed by professional locksmiths and auto repair shops, and they can be difficult to locate for home mechanics.

Some of the top key programmers are designed to be user-friendly however, others are more complex and intended for professional usage. They typically require a specific programming mode, and they can be difficult to operate if there aren't clear instructions. The best unit will depend on the features you need. Self-Programming Keys

Locksmiths can often re-program key fobs and new car keys. This procedure requires a device known as a "key programer." These devices can be standalone units or integrated into a more sophisticated scan tools developed by automotive manufacturers, mechanics and dealers. The primary programmers typically communicate bidirectionally with the vehicle's on-board diagnostics II (OBD-II) connector, and they are designed to work with a range of different models and brands of vehicles.

Certain car makers will not allow a locksmith to reprogram keys for their automobiles. This is to ensure security. This stops someone from copying your working key to steal your vehicle. In many cases, the car's computer won't allow a key be programmed more then once. This is how the system prevents hot-wiring stolen vehicles like in films. Transponder Clone Keys

Whenever a car key is used in the ignition, it sends an low-level radio signal to the transponder chip. The signal is accompanied by an individual serial number that authenticates the key as the correct one for the specific vehicle. The system is designed to make it difficult to steal a vehicle since the vehicle will only begin to start when it receives the correct signal from the correct key.

A key cloning device can be used to duplicate keys without having to re-programme the computer of the car to recognize the new one. Cloning car keys requires two things: a method of extracting the information from the original key and an instrument capable of writing that data onto a new chip. The majority of the conventional cloning devices work with a variety of keys. However, some machines only work with a limited number of keys and brands.

A cloning system that is reliable will determine not only if there is a chip inside the key however, but also what kind of chip it is. This feature is important since there are a variety of kinds and brands of chips that are used in the present. It is easy to mix the chips when switching them between different key shells, so it is important that a cloning system distinguish between them.

Advanced systems will include an identification feature that lets them identify each type of chip. This helps prevent a key from being programmed for an incompatible vehicle, and it's also a protection against stealing the original key and attempting to use it in a different vehicle.

Key Fobs

Key fobs can be used for a variety. They are frequently used in access systems for apartment buildings and can also be used to control small household devices, like garage door openers. They utilize radio frequency identification, also known as RFID. When you tap your device against a reader, it transmits a specific frequency that can be recognized by the reader and permit access. These systems are often controlled and monitored by central computers, so you can grant different levels of access to various individuals.

You can also use a key fob to lock and unlock your car. This is much more secure than a physical key as it blocks the possibility that someone could duplicate the key. Furthermore, you are able to remove your key fob from use if it is stolen or lost, unlike a traditional key.
